body {
	margin: 0;
	padding: 0;
	background-color: #FFFFFF;
	width: 1000px;
}
body,td,tr,table,select,input,textarea,div,p,span {
	font-family: Tahoma;
	font-size:9pt;
	color:#515151;
}
img {
	border: none;
}
table {
	border: none;
}
div,img {
	margin:0;
}

/* DIVAI */
.topBg {
	background-image:url(/Images/bg_top1.gif);
	height: 144px;
}
.topBg1 {
	background-image:url(/Images/bg_top2.gif);
	height:217px;
}
.logo {
	margin-left:109px;
	float:left;
}
.topPic1{
	float:left;
}
.topPic2 {
	float:left;
}
.topPic3 {
	position:relative;
	left:0;
	top:0;
	z-index:1;
	float:left;
}
.menu {
	position:relative;
	left:0;
	top:0;
	z-index:1;
	width:484px;
	height:217px;
	background-color: #F0EDE4;
	background-image: url(/Images/liniuote.gif);
	background-repeat: no-repeat;
	background-position: left top;
	float:left;
}
.ban1{
	position:relative;
	width:468px;
	height:60px;
	left:8px;
	top:8px;
	z-index:2;
}
.ban2 {
	position:relative;
	width:120px;
	height:60px;
	top:5px;
	left:7px;
	z-index:2;
	float:left;
}
.ban3 {
	position:relative;
	width:120px;
	height:60px;
	top:5px;
	left:14px;
	z-index:2;
	float:left;
}
.mainMenu1 {
	position:relative;
	width:150px;
	left:129px;
	top:15px;
	z-index:1;
	float:left;
}
.mainMenu2 {
	position:relative;
	width:150px;
	left:157px;
	top:15px;
	z-index:1;
	float:left;
}
.run{
	background-color:#FFFFFF;
	font-size:8pt;
	color:#515151;
	padding:5px 10px 5px 10px;
	position:relative;
	z-index:1;
	left:109px;
	top:22px;
	width:346px;
	float:left;
}
.run a{
	color:#515151;
	text-decoration:underline;
}
.run a:hover{
	color:#515151;
	text-decoration:none;
}
img.home{
	position: absolute;
	z-index: 2;
	top: 69px;
	left: 455px;
}
img.find{
	position: absolute;
	z-index: 2;
	top: 69px;
	left: 490px;
}
img.mail{
	position: absolute;
	z-index: 2;
	top: 69px;
	left: 520px;
}
div.sp {
	height:1px;
}
div.sp1 {
	height:5px;
	font-size:1px;
}
.menuItem {
	font-size:8pt;
	list-style:none;
	margin:0;
	padding:6px 2px 6px 2px;
	border-bottom:1px solid #FFFFFF;
}
.menuItem a{
	color:#000000;
	text-decoration:none;
}
.menuItem a:hover{
	color:#000000;
	text-decoration:underline;
}
.col0{
	width:109px;
	float:left;
}
.mainContainer{
	width:520px;
	float:left;
}
.col1 {
	border-left:1px solid #E5E5E5;
	vertical-align:top;
}
h1 {
	margin: 5px 20px 0 20px;
	padding-bottom: 6px;
	color:#000000;
	font-size:9pt;
	font-weight:bold;
	border-bottom:5px solid #F0EDE4;
}
h2 {
	margin: 25px 20px 0 20px;
	color:#515151;
	font-size:9pt;
	font-weight:bold;
}
h3 {
	margin: 0;
	padding: 10px;
	color:#000000;
	font-size:9pt;
	font-weight:bold;
	background-color:#F0EDE4;
}
h4 {
	margin: 10px 12px 0 12px;
	color:#515151;
	font-size:9pt;
	font-weight:bold;
}
.content1{
	margin: 0 20px 0 20px;
	line-height:11pt;
}
.content2 {
	margin: 0 12px 10px 12px;
	line-height:11pt;
}
.content3 {
	margin: 20px;
	line-height:11pt;
}
.rightContainer {
	width:261px;
	float:left;
}
.boder1{
	border: 1px solid #DDDDDD;
}
.shadow {
	font-size:1pt;
	background-color:#F4F4F4;
	height:3px;
}
.shadow1 {
	font-size:1pt;
	background-color:#F4F4F4;
	height:3px;
	margin-right:5px;
}
input.fld {
	padding:2px;
	border:1px solid #E5E5E5;
}
input.btt{
	padding: 0 5px 0 5px;
	background-color:#DDDDDD;
	border: 1px solid #DDDDDD;
	height: 22px;
}
a {
	color:#3366CC;
	text-decoration:none;
}
a:hover {
	color:#3366CC;
	text-decoration:underline;
}
.bottom {
	margin-left:109px;
	background-color:#F5F5F5;
	width:781px;
	height: 40px;
}
.botContent1 {
	position:relative;
	top:13px;
	left:15px;
}

#tvlaida {
	padding: 69px 0 0 140px;
	font-size:8pt;
}
#tvlaida a{
	color:#FFFFFF;
	text-decoration:none;
}
#tvlaida a:hover{
	color:#FFFFFF;
	text-decoration:underline;
}
.boder2 {
	border:1px solid #E5E5E5;
	margin-right:5px;
}
.date {
	font-weight:normal;
	color:#999999;
}
.empty {
	color:#FF0000;
	text-align:center;
	margin:15px;
}
.ttl1{
	font-size: 13pt;
	margin: 15px 20px 15px 20px;
}
.back {
	font-size: 13pt;
	margin: 15px 20px 15px 20px;
}
.page {
	border-top: 1px solid #F0EDE4;
	padding:10px;
}
li {
	list-style-type:square;
}
.pzm {
	color:#009900;
}
.menu1 {
	margin: 7px 10px 0 10px;
	padding-bottom: 7px;
	border-bottom: 1px solid #EFECE3;
}
textarea {
	padding:2px;
	border:1px solid #E5E5E5;
}

#Loading
{
    width: 210px;
    height: 210px;
    margin-left: auto;
    margin-right: auto;
    opacity: 1;
    z-index: 10;
}

#Pic
{
    width: 210px;
    height: 210px;
    margin-left: auto;
    margin-right: auto;
    opacity: 1;
    z-index: 100;
    position: relative;
    top: -210px;
    opacity: 0;
}

.shopfoto
{
    float: left;
    font-family: Tahoma, sans-serif;
    font-size: 11px;
    font-style: bold;
    padding: 0;
    margin: 5px 20px 10px 10px;
    color:#777;
    width:210px;
    background:#fff;
}